Introduction
Corrosion control systems halt or prevent corrosion of steel reinforcement, a major cause of structural deterioration. They protect embedded rebar from chloride and carbonation attack.’
System | Description | Application |
Anti-Corrosion Coatings | Zinc-rich epoxy / polymer coatings on exposed steel | Reinforcement protection |
Migratory Corrosion Inhibitors | Chemical agents that migrate into concrete and passivate steel | Maintenance repairs |
Impressed Current CP (ICCP) | Electrochemical | Applies counter current to neutralize corrosion |
Cathodic Protection Systems | Anode-cathode setup for electrochemical protection | Bridges, marine, critical structures |
Zinc Mesh / Patch Anodes | Embedded galvanic systems | Targeted rebar zones |
Relevant Codes
- EN 1504-9 — General principles of repair
- BS EN ISO 12696 — Cathodic protection of steel in concrete
- ACI 222R-19 — Corrosion of metals in concrete
Consultant Guidance
- For active corrosion → Combine MCI + re-alkalization or CP.
- For localized patch repairs → Use embedded sacrificial anodes.
- Always test rebar potential before deciding corrosion method.
